The romantic village of Grainau, located near the Austrian border at the foot of the Zugspitze, Germany's highest mountain (2962 m), is one of the most beautiful localities in the Bavarian Alps.

Course participants are housed in the well-appointed Grainau seminar center. We take advantage of our perfect Alpine location to take our course participants on hikes and nature walks. To swim we go to the nearby Zugspitzbad, a water park with an indoor and outdoor pool. The school's indoor fitness center is equipped for all kinds of ball games, badminton, squash and tennis.
